Canadian Pacific Railway Co., Photograph Dept.
Montreal.
This office employed an "official" photographer as well as
purchasing thousands of prints and/or negatives from independent photographers.
Among the official photographers from the 1890s to the 1950s were:
Alexander Henderson; (see Camera Workers, vol. 1); J.C.S. Bennett
(unknown if he photographed in BC).
In 1920 the CPR affiliated with
Associated Screen News, headed by former CPR Photograph Dept. head B.E.
Norrish, which produced newsreels and travelogues featuring the railway and
navigation company.

He was
the first Chinese photographer in Vancouver. The Yucho Chow Studio was
still in business as of _____________. He also operated the Vogue Photo
Studio in 1944-1945.

NAME:
Clegg, Joseph.
LIFE DATES: 1875 __ __-1961 3 22.
BIRTHPLACE: Manchester, England.
PLACE
OF DEATH: Port Alberni, BC.
WHERE/WHEN ACTIVE: Port Alberni/1912; 1915; 1918-1934; 1944-1947.
STATUS:
Commercial.
BIOGRAPHICAL SUMMARY: Due to ill health, he emigrated with his
family to Vancouver Island and settled in (Port) Alberni. In 1920
he was the senior partner in Clegg & Collinge. He operated under the
name Clegg Studio and Clegg's Studio. Clegg sold his
business in 1945.
